FNA Accuracy in Diagnosing Malignant Thyroid Nodules

FNA Accuracy in Diagnosing Malignant Thyroid Nodules

The study evaluated the accuracy of fine needle aspiration (FNA) in diagnosing malignancy in thyroid nodules. Among 310 patients, the overall FNA accuracy was 92.2%, with a sensitivity of 89.6% and specificity of 96.8%. Logistic regression revealed that Bethesda classification and tumor size were significantly correlated with diagnostic accuracy. Larger nodules (>3 cm) had the highest accuracy (97.1%), while smaller nodules (<1 cm) had the lowest (73.2%).
